Cork Airport’s plaza is turning into a foodie paradise this Friday, August 14th, with “Flights & Bites” — a free local food market featuring artisan vendors, coffee, sweets, and live music from noon to 6 PM. It’s part of the city-wide “Cork on a Fork Fest,” running August 12–16, celebrating Cork’s culinary heritage and hospitality scene. Events include cheese tastings, cooking demos, and dining trails — some already sold out! The airport’s Community Fund supports local arts, culture, and sports, and they’re proud to spotlight Cork’s talented food makers.
